#b8d034 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b8d034 is composed of 72.2% red, 81.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 75%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 69.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 51%. #b8d034 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#71a100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b8d034 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b8d034 has RGB values of R:184, G:208,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12111924.

Hex triplet b8d034 #b8d034
RGB Decimal 184, 208, 52 rgb(184,208,52)
RGB Percent 72.2, 81.6, 20.4 rgb(72.2%,81.6%,20.4%)
CMYK 12, 0, 75, 18
HSL 69.2°, 62.4, 51 hsl(69.2,62.4%,51%)
HSV (or HSB) 69.2°, 75, 81.6
Web Safe cccc33 #cccc33
CIE-LAB 79.357, -27.356, 69.302
XYZ 42.943, 55.55, 11.709
xyY 0.39, 0.504, 55.55
CIE-LCH 79.357, 74.506, 111.541
CIE-LUV 79.357, -9.65, 82.804
Hunter-Lab 74.532, -27.586, 42.858
Binary 10111000, 11010000, 00110100
